Firearms Policy

This policy is designed for the protection of our guests and associates and pertains to the presence of firearms on hotel premises.

Hyatt recognizes that guests may legally possess firearms for a variety of legitimate purposes.

This policy is intended to create a safe environment for all guests and visitors by providing appropriate guidance over the custody of firearms on our premises.

The Open Carry of Firearms on Hyatt private property is prohibited, regardless of State or local authorities.

Hotel premises are private property. Guests of a Hyatt hotel who lawfully are permitted to possess a firearm, may bring such firearm onto hotel premises for storage purposes only. Any Hotel Guest who is in possession of a firearm on hotel premises is personally responsible for abiding by all applicable federal, state and local laws with respect to firearms, in the jurisdiction where the hotel is located and ensuring that:

  • All handguns, firearms and ammunition must be transported into and out of hotel property secured in a locked, hard-sided firearm container provided by the guest
  • The firearm is securely safeguarded at all times in a guest room or personal vehicle (except when transporting the firearm in/out of the hotel)

Guests who fail to abide by this policy may be asked to leave the hotel premises. A blanket exception to the restrictions described in this policy statement applies only to law enforcement officers and designated military personnel, who are on duty and required to carry firearms in the performance of their duties. No exemption to this policy is allowed for private persons, even those licensed and permitted to carry a firearm, and/or where applicable, to conceal-carry a firearm.

Pet Policy

We want you to feel right at home at Hyatt Place Dallas/The Colony. That’s why your furry friends are invited to stay with us, too. We welcome one dog weighing 50 pounds or less or two dogs with a combined weight or 75 pounds or less, per room. For guests staying up to six nights, a $75 nonrefundable pet fee will be added; if you’re staying from seven to 30 nights, a $75 nonrefundable pet fee will be added and $100 cleaning fee will be applied. For stays exceeding 30 nights please contact the hotel directly at +1 972 773 9986. All dogs must be housebroken.

Check In Policy

All guests must be 21 years of age or older, or accompanied by someone 21 years of age or older to check in.

An incidental hold of $15 per night will be taken during the check-in process.

Any unused funds from this amount will be released at checkout.

Early Check In/Early Departure

Early check-n can be requested upon availability for a one-time non-refundable fee of $25 plus tax.

Guests who wish to depart before their reserved check out date must pay a one-time non-refundable fee of $50 +tax.
